Rob Kardashian vows to shed pregnancy weight he’s gained

Rob Kardashian has vowed to shed his "pregnancy weight".
The 29-year-old ‘Keeping Up with the Kardashians’ star is expecting his first child with his fiancée Blac Chyna in just four weeks and has vowed that he and his partner will be "snapping back" into shape because he is "done" with carrying the extra pounds he has put on sharing in the same calorific delights Chyna has been gorging on for the baby.
The father-to-be shared a picture of him and the model – who flaunted her pre-body frame in a skimpy blue printed bikini – to his Instagram account, which he captioned: "Oh yeah we snapping back lol,,, baby will be here in 4 weeks and I’m done with carrying this pregnancy weight me and my baby gonna be righttttttt ,,, MOTIVATION TIME‼ we almost there Chy F******K Chy looks so bomb here aghhhh (sic)."
Although 28-year-old Chyna – whose real name is Angela Renée White – previously admitted she wanted to gain "100lbs" during her pregnancy, she plans to follow a "strict" eating and fitness regime as soon as she gives birth to her second child, which is due on November 16.
Speaking previously, Chyna – who already has four-year-old son King Cairo with her former partner Tyga, who is dating Rob’s half-sister Kylie Jenner – said: "My goal is to gain, like, 100 pounds this pregnancy. I’m gonna tear it up, then I’m gonna snap back. Strict diet, waist training, detox tea and working out."
